The Indiana School Board is scheduled to meet tonight, and while there is no planned action on the bond issue for the Ben Franklin project that was shelved, there are still a lot of items on the agenda.
Among the items on the Agenda is the resignation of Dale Kirsch as the District Superintendent. Kirsch has been a part of the school district since 2008 when he was named the business manager. He took over as the District’s superintendent when Dr. Deborah Clawson stepped down as the district Superintendent. Clawson currently serves as a board member.
Also on the agenda tonight is a motion to make the bid documents for the proposed Ben Franklin Elementary Project available to the public for inspection. And the board will also look to approve air quality testing for mold and asbestos at all six district buildings. Recent complaints of mold at Ben Franklin Elementary has prompted this action.
The meeting starts tonight at 7:30 at the District Offices at East Pike.
